Abstract

Peripherally inserted central catheter (PICC) insertion is a routine procedure in the neonatal intensive care unit required for prolonged intravenous fluid, nutrition and medication support. Neonatal cardiac tamponade is a serious and rare complication of PICC line insertion. Early detection by point of care ultrasound (POCUS) and management by pericardiocentesis improves the chances of survival. Regular simulation-based training sessions on a mannequin, along with knowledge of POCUS, can assist neonatologists and paediatricians for a quick and appropriate response in this emergency condition.

摘要

经外周静脉穿刺中心静脉置管(PICC)是新生儿重症监护病房的常规操作,需要长时间静脉补液、营养和药物支持。新生儿心脏压塞是 PICC 置管的严重且罕见的并发症。通过即时超声(POCUS)早期发现和心包穿刺引流治疗,可以提高患儿的生存率。在模型上进行基于模拟的定期培训课程,以及了解 POCUS,可以帮助新生儿科医生和儿科医生在这种紧急情况下快速做出适当的反应。
